Output 8223e74630d93b6492da233a0891b19ef8c2b89190a30eda05ca90d72f63b7a7:0

value
996000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f78a55b375e85db9024009b4e792c43b19fffbbb OP_EQUAL
address
3QFtYbR22en2AizTb7JVFA9bL2rf1fbNJr
transaction
8223e74630d93b6492da233a0891b19ef8c2b89190a30eda05ca90d72f63b7a7
spent
true